Christmas market and winter festivities in Vernon
Every year, from the end of November, the town of Vernon transforms into a jewel of lights and enchantment for its grand winter event: Vernon Scintille. For almost a month, the city on the banks of the Seine lives to the rhythm of Christmas festivities, offering residents and visitors a rich program of activities, shows, and artisanal discoveries.
The kickoff for Vernon Scintille is on Place De-Gaulle, where young and old gather to witness the official lighting ceremony. From 5 PM, the square comes alive with a stage show and an impressive laser show that lights up the Vernon sky. This magical moment marks the beginning of a month of festivities and plunges the city into an enchanted atmosphere, with streets and squares adorned with fairy lights and Christmas decorations.
The Christmas Market, organized by the Traders' Club, takes place at the Espace Philippe-Auguste for a weekend. Visitors can discover a selection of artisanal creations, original gift ideas, jewelry, wooden toys, Christmas decorations, and local delicacies. Norman artisans and producers showcase their skills in a warm and friendly atmosphere, ideal for preparing for the holidays.
Place Barette hosts the Christmas Village, the vibrant heart of Vernon Scintille. Between gourmet chalets offering mulled wine, hot chocolate, crepes, and Norman specialties, and stands of artisanal creations, the village invites leisurely strolls and sharing. The Magical Slide, an ice rink set up for the occasion, delights families, while the Elves' Track offers sledding descents for the youngest. The Enchanted Panorama from the Ferris wheel allows you to admire the illuminated city center from above, and a small train travels through the decorated streets for the greatest joy of children.
Throughout December, Vernon Scintille offers a varied program of activities: street performances, Christmas concerts, creative workshops, and, of course, the visit of Santa Claus, who stops in Vernon to meet children. Charity concerts, such as the one by the Philhar to benefit the restoration of the Collégiale, enrich the cultural program of this unifying event.

By car: Vernon is accessible via the A13 motorway (Vernon exit), about 1 hour from Paris and 1 hour from Rouen.
By train: Vernon-Giverny station is served by Intercités trains from Paris Saint-Lazare (approximately 50 minutes).
Vernon Scintille runs from late November to late December. The lighting ceremony takes place in late November on Place De-Gaulle. The Christmas Market is held one weekend in early December at Espace Philippe-Auguste. The Winter Village is open during the last two weeks of December on Place Barette.
Access to the illuminations, the Christmas market, and most activities is free. Some attractions (ice rink, Ferris wheel, small train) are subject to a small fee.
